Dictionary » S » Sulcus of promontory of tympanic cavity Sulcus of promontory of tympanic cavitysulcus of promontory of tympanic cavity A narrow branched groove running vertically over the surface of the promontory in the middle ear, lodging the tympanic plexus. Synonym: sulcus promontorii cavitatis tympanicae. ![]()
